Originally posted by ian
Rich,

There are two way to get big reds onto a 86 951.

1) Convert the hubs and spindles to the later version (you can use your exsisting control arms and keep the early offset, or convert over to late offset with late control arms as I have done)

2) Use custom rotors, and no one seemed to be offering a deal for the 86 944 Turbos, thats why I couldn't get it done for the group buy.....
Seems us '86 guys have the 'black sheep' of the family.

Rich,

There are two way to get big reds onto a 86 951.

1) Convert the hubs and spindles to the later version (you can use your
exsisting control arms and keep the early offset, or convert over to late
offset with late control arms as I have done)

2) Use custom rotors, and no one seemed to be offering a deal for the 86
944 Turbos, thats why I couldn't get it done for the group buy.....



Actually, there are three ways to add the Big Red rotors to the 86's.The last option is to turn the hubs down so that the Big Red or 3.6 rotor fits.We can offer this service for $100 to help with the group buy deal.
